A 20 meter fence is used to form a rectangular flower garden. The side of the wall is x, and the area of the rectangle is y 1) Write the function analytic expression of Y with respect to X; 2) What is the area of the rectangle when x = 3? To be right, it must be right
y=x×(20-2x)
When x = 3
Y = 3 × (20-6) = 42 square meters
